There is an A.A.S. degree offered in this curriculum.
 
 

CO260
COMPUTER INFORMATION SYSTEMS
Programming Option

ASSOCIATE IN APPLIED SCIENCE
Career Program

DEGREE REQUIREMENTS
 

 

Graduates of this program may be employed as computer support personnel, microcomputer programmer, entry level systems analyst, and technical support personnel.
 
    Semester Hours
General education requirements 22
Core Requirements 29
  ACCY 101 Accounting I  
  CIS 122 Computer Info. Systems Fundamentals  
  CIS 124 Beginning Microcomputer Applications  

or

CIS 126 Microsoft Office  
  CIS 130 BASIC Programming*  

or

CIS 134 FORTRAN Programming*  

or

CIS 136 PASCAL Programming*  
or CIS 230 Visual BASIC for Windows*  

or

CIS 236 Programming in C*  
or CIS 237 The UNIX Operating System*  

or

CIS 246 Advanced C using C++*  

or

CIS 256 Visual C++*  

or

CIS 261 Java Programming*  

or

CIS 280 Advanced Visual BASIC*  
  CIS 145 Fundamentals of Networking  
  CIS 250 Systems Analysis and Design  
*Note: Core and elective course selections must contain at least one complete sequence from the following:
  CIS 130 CIS 230 CIS 280*  or  
  CIS 134 CIS 236 CIS 246*  or  
  CIS 236 CIS 246 CIS 256*  or  
  CIS 136 CIS 236 CIS 261*  or  
  CIS 136 CIS 236 CIS 246  
CIS Electives 9
Business or CIS or Technical Electives 4
Total 64
